> FileResourceConsumer logs an xmlified snippet to record problems encountered 
> during parsing.  If a parser includes illegal xml characters in the 
> ParseException, this exception is caught by the xmlification code and then 
> logged as an error.
> The xmlification code should be robust against illegal characters and we 
> should downgrade logging severity from error to warnings when there wasn't an 
> actual error thrown by a parser.
